What is the Dashboard?

The dashboards provide engagement users with an at-a-glance view of the status of the engagement.

Key functions
What data can I view with this feature?

  • View Period end date & Auditor report date
  • Status of provided by client (PBC) requests
  • Working paper status
  • Review notes status and priority 

User flow

View period end date and auditors report date
The period end date is entered as part of the engagement creation and may be edited at any time under the engagement settings menu found under the logged in users name.
The auditors report date can be set or modified under the engagement setting menu as well.

 Status of PBC requests

  • The dashboard provides a status for all PBC requests
  • A user may click on the dashboard category, such as follow-up, and be navigated to the PBC Manager view to review relevant requests in that category. Click the View all link to return to a full view of all requests
  • The dashboard separates overdue requests for special emphasis 

 Working Paper status

  • See a status of the number and percentage of working papers that have been prepared/reviewed/signed-off to easily follow the progress of the engagement work
  • A user may click on the dashboard category, such as reviewed, and be navigated to the PBC Manager view to review relevant requests in that category. Click the View all link to return to a full view of all requests

Review notes status and priority

  • The dashboard provides a status for all review notes recorded in the engagement
  • A user may click on the dashboard category, such as open, and be navigated to the PBC Manager view to review relevant requests in that category. Click the View all link to return to a full view of all requests
  • The dashboard will also display the priority level of all review notes with the status of open to surface important info for the reviewer
